[PATCH 0/6] drm/nouveau: Enable HDMI Stereoscopy
This is an initial implementation of HDMI 3D mode support for the
nouveau kernel driver. It works on all of the hardware that I have
available to test at the moment, but I am unsure as to the overall
approach taken for setting HDMI InfoFrames, there's no support for g84
or gf119 disps, and the criteria for enabling stereo support for an
output seems a bit iffy.
